We've only eaten breakfast there (but we have eaten there 2 times). For breakfast they serve Mickey waffles, breakfast potatoes, biscuits, fruit, sweet bread, scrambled eggs, bacon & sausage....juice, soda, etc. The character interaction is great!! Even my teenager liked it :thumbsup2

We are going to try it for dinner in September. You can see a menu at allearsnet.com - if you want to see WISHES! I would try to get there about an hour or 45 minutes before. Check the park calendar to see what time WISHES! is playing the night you want to eat at 'Ohana's.

Well for you to see Wishes it would depend on what time of year you are going.. If Wishes is at 9 I would make the ADR around 7:20, thats what I did late Aug last yr and thats what Ive done for my trip this Aug. They serve wontons and special wings and salad as an appetizer and then bring you skewers of three or four different grilled meats and maui potatoes (scalloped) and stir fried veggies.. Then for dessert they bring this amazing bread pudding in banana foster sauce.. Go to www.wdwig.com and look under menus then go to Polynesian Resort and you will see Ohana.. Its a must do for our family we love it! They do hula hoop contests and races for the kids, last time a guy was playing the ukeleile (sp?) and singing it was very nice..Expect a wait even with ADR the place is popular but worth it! IMHO..
 
Ohana is one of my favorites. They changed the menu a while back, which some feel was not for the better - I tend to agree that the "old" menu was better, but I still love the "new" menu. It is a popular place so make sure you get an ADR.

They start by bringing out a bowl of salad (mixed lettuce with a lime/honey dressing) and fried wontons with 3 different dipping sauces. Then they bring out sticky chicken wings and sweet and sour shrimp.

For the main course they bring over skewers of steak, pork, turkey and sausage. For sides they have scalloped potatoes and stir fried peppers(I think?). Then for dessert they have bread pudding.

I've often timed my visit to watch Wishes - I usually try to get an ADR about 45min-1 hour before the show.
 

To be honest, it was our least favorite TS meal at WDW. The salad, wontons banana foster and chicken wings are wonderful, but the grilled meat is very plain and there is just way too much of it. We all left feeling uncomfortably stuffed. We'll be skipping O'Hanas on our 2007 trip. We had a much better meal at Kona Cafe next door.
